Basic Function: Responsible for the proper and safe operation of shuttle buses and transporting passengers on designated shuttle routes.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S
Qualification Requirements: To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ily. The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ill, and/or ability required.
Education/Experience Required: High School education or GED preferred. CDL training or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
License Requirement: Per DOT Regulations, driver will be required to have and maintain a valid CDL Class A, B or C Driver’s License with Passenger Endorsement.
DOT Medical Card: A Medical Examiner’s Certificate (DOT Medical Card) is required.
Maintaining Certifications: All drivers must remain compliant with federal and local CDL requirements and are required to report any situation the disqualifies them from having a CDL certification. This includes random drug testing and post-accident drug testing.
Availability to Work: Available to work special shift requirements depending on the locations needs. Availability to work 3rd shift and/or weekends may be a requirement.
Language Skills: Ability to read and comprehend simple instructions, short correspondence, and memos. Ability to write simple correspondence. Ability to effectively present information in one-on-one situations to customers and other employees of the company.
Mathematical Skills: Ability to add, subtract, two digit numbers and multiply and divide with 10’s and 100’s.
Appearance: Employees will be required to maintain a neat and clean appearance and be in complete uniform at all times.
Physical Demands: The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to stand; walk; and use hands to handle equipment. The employee is required to reach with hands and arms, talk, and hear. The employee is occasionally required to sit and climb or balance. The employee may be required to occasionally lift and/or move up to 75 pounds.
